Finding solutions to problems is affected by how one frames the problem. In other words, what one thinks is wrong will influence what one believes the available solution(s) to be. Similarly, the perspective or "lens" through which one views a situation will influence what one "sees." The final project in this class consists of exploring the workings of organizational behaviour from various lenses with special attention to problems that occur and inhibit organizational productivity. For Week 1, review the systems model of organizations. Remember that everything is connected. Everything influences everything else. Every element in the model affects organizational (human) behaviour. When viewed from such a systems perspective, what might diminish positive/productive organizational behaviours? For example, how might technology negatively affect human behaviour, or how might organizational culture negatively affect human behaviour, and so forth? Identify three to five of these types of "issues." Provide brief examples from your organization that illustrate these problems where possible. In addition, how might you prevent and fix such issues?
